I'm fiddling again with my JP6 to get the action perfect (straight neck, low action, minimal buzz).

After reading every post on this topic (including the FAQ), I'm still unsuccessful :(

So this time I'll start with the bridge/saddle height first and then slowly add relief to the neck to minimize buzz around frets 5-9.

But before I start, could any of you JP6 owners take a glance at this pic and let me know if the bridge height is ok? It's about 1/2 a mm above the body:

The bridge on my JP is flush with the body. My action is 3/64" on the treble side and 4/64" on the bass side. No buzz anywhere.
 
I try and set them up with the bridge level with the body. Then adjust the saddles.
